Easy And Fast Upgrade to WordPress 2.3.3
WordPress 2.3.3 is a very minor upgrade but according to the developers, is a crucial update as it involves some security issues which I have no in depth ideas about. Since it has been advised that we upgrade to avoid any security breaches, we might as well listen. Prevention is always better that cure.
The upgrade involves only 5 files, the most important being the xmlrpc.php, which WordPress says can be replaced to close up the security breach. However even after replacing that single file, you will always be “notified” your copy of WordPress is outdated, which I feel quite uncomfortable each time I log in to my dashboard. To get rid of that message, either you replace the whole setup with the latest copy of WordPress or easier still you can just overwrite your old files with the 5 new files.
